Server benchmarks

Pagina: 1
Acties:

Onderwerpen


Acties:
  • 0 Henk 'm!

  • maartenvdv737
  • Registratie: Augustus 2000
  • Laatst online: 19-09 05:31
Ik ben op zoek naar server benchmarks om een referentiewaarde af te leiden voor een groot aantal servers. De benchmark zal een soort indicatie moeten geven van het nuttige werk dat de machine onder maximale load kan leveren.

Hiervoor heb ik al gekeken naar VMMark, die dit doet voor onderandere de VMWare esxi. Echter, niet alle machines zijn VM hosts. Daarnaast zijn er veel tools voor het benchmarken voor CPU, HD IO etc, maar dit is niet wat ik zoek. Een oplossing als PCMark voor servers zou prima zijn, zodat ook een vergelijking kan worden getrokken met andere type machines.

Ik ben overigens bekend met SPEC benchmarks, maar deze moet je laten uitvoeren door een derde partij, en ik wil enkel inzicht krijgen in de performance van de machines voor eigen gebruik.

Ook zag ik dat Tweakers een ServerMark heeft, maar heb niet kunnen vinden of die ook voor derden te gebruiken is?

Ik blijf er iig vrij nuchter onder....


Acties:
  • 0 Henk 'm!

  • dion_b
  • Registratie: September 2000
  • Laatst online: 00:34

dion_b

Moderator Harde Waren

say Baah

Misschien handig om "server" te definieren.

Er is geen enkele referentiewaarde dat een sluitende maat voor performance geeft voor alle denkbare vormen van applicaties waar servers voor gebruikt worden :o

Bovendien is het kant-en-klaar kopen van een server maar het begin. Hoe zo'n ding geconfigureerd wordt zal misschien weinig aan je SPEC benches veranderen, maar kan een verschil als dag en nacht in performance betekenen (flauw voorbeeld: T.net en Fok zijn van vergelijkbaar omvang, Fok heeft aanzienlijk meer hardware staan, maar door brakke config en queries is performance en betrouwbaarheid lager dan T.net).

Wat je hier vraagt *kan* niet bestaan in een vorm dat nuttig is.

Oslik blyat! Oslik!


Acties:
  • 0 Henk 'm!

  • Boudewijn
  • Registratie: Februari 2004
  • Niet online

Boudewijn

omdat het kan

Sowieso, wat wil je ermee benchmarken? "nuttig werk" is heeeeeeeeel rekbaar ;)

i3 + moederbord + geheugen kopen?


Acties:
  • 0 Henk 'm!

  • maartenvdv737
  • Registratie: Augustus 2000
  • Laatst online: 19-09 05:31
Nuttig werk verschilt nogal per machine en welke taak hij moet uitvoeren. Ik ben echter niet geinteresseerd of de machine optimaal geconfigureerd is voor een specifieke taak, wat ik wil meten is het stroomverbruik bij het uitvoeren van een server benchmark. Deze benchmark moet voor alle machines een zo breed mogelijk belasting vormen. Door het stroomverbruik te combineren met de benchmark performance resultaten kan je een grove referentiewaarde schatten per server.

VMMark doet iets dergelijks, maar dus alleen voor VMWare hosts. Daarbij komt dat er nogal wat licensie kosten verbonden zijn aan de benchmark, waardoor het uitvoeren van benchmarks met meerdere tiles een prijzige aangelegenheid wordt.

Naast servers zou ik iets vergelijkbaars willen doen voor switches en andere datacenter machinerie.


Weet iemand of de ServerMark 2006 van Tweakers publiek beschikbaar is?

Ik blijf er iig vrij nuchter onder....


Acties:
  • 0 Henk 'm!

  • daft_dutch
  • Registratie: December 2003
  • Laatst online: 08-09 21:46

daft_dutch

>.< >.< >.< >.<

maartenvdv737 schreef op dinsdag 17 februari 2009 @ 16:58:
Weet iemand of de ServerMark 2006 van Tweakers publiek beschikbaar is?
Elke nieuwe server van T.net wordt aan een test onderworden en die tests heb ik wel eens gelezen.

ff zoeken denk ik

[ Voor 3% gewijzigd door daft_dutch op 18-02-2009 07:57 ]

>.< >.< >.< >.<


Acties:
  • 0 Henk 'm!

  • Kees
  • Registratie: Juni 1999
  • Laatst online: 22:13

Kees

Serveradmin / BOFH / DoC
daft_dutch schreef op woensdag 18 februari 2009 @ 07:56:
[...]

Elke nieuwe server van T.net wordt aan een test onderworden en die tests heb ik wel eens gelezen.

ff zoeken denk ik
Niet elke nieuwe server testen wel heel uitgebreid; soms alleen stresstests ;)

Anyway, qua testing is het heel erg belangrijk dat je de server test met wat hij gaat doen. Een webserver testen als mailserver is niet echt nuttig, laat staan als databaseserver. Het is dus een kwestie van servers testen op wat hun taak wordt.

Dus het is niet echt mogelijk om een server te testen, want een server is geen compleet geheel maar een samenwerking van geheugen, CPU, storage en software. En als je een ding veranderd dan kan het al zijn dat je test volledig anders uitkomen. Om maar een voorbeeld te noemen; als je een geweldige database machine hebt, dan zal hij anders scoren als je te weinig of genoeg (/teveel) geheugen erin stopt, zelfde voor de cpu, zelfde voor de storage, zelfde of je test met MSSQL, MySQL of Oracle. Als je een mailserver test, dan hangt de performance ook nog eens af van welk filesystem je gebruikt. Kortom, er zijn teveel variablen om een complete testsuite te vinden, want servers zijn te specifiek.

That said, het is prima mogelijk om vaak tests te vinden waarin een CPU getest wordt, of een storage. Als je dat vervolgens combineert met genoeg geheugen en ene goede install, dan hoef je opzich weinig meer te testen aan het systeem zelf.

Kortom; een indicatie van hoeveel nuttig werk een machiene gaat kunnen verzetten is een kwestie van de machienes goed kennen en monitoren en is redelijk lastig van te voren te bepalen als je de desbetreffende werklast nog nooit in actie gezien hebt.

"Een serveradmin, voluit een serveradministrator, is dan weer een slavenbeheerder oftewel een slavendrijver" - Rataplan


Acties:
  • 0 Henk 'm!

  • maartenvdv737
  • Registratie: Augustus 2000
  • Laatst online: 19-09 05:31
Hoe werkt de Server Mark 2006 van tweakers? Hebben jullie specifieke testen voor webservers/fileservers/databaseservers/loadbalancers ontworpen?

VMMark doet iets vergelijkbaars. Opzich prima manier om je systemen te testen. Dat de config of type database uit maakt voor de resultaten van je benchmarks vind ik niet meer dan logisch. Echter, op het moment dat een systeem geleverd wordt zou je het met standaard config prima kunnen benchmarken met een algemene load (op CPU, geheugen, Disk IO etc) en dat uitzetten tegen het energieverbruik (in idle en tijdens hoge load). Het gaat hierbij slechts om een indicatie van de zuinigheid van de machine t.o.v. andere machines die aan eenzelfde benchmark onderworpen zijn.

Is iemand bekend met een dergelijke algemene load test? Ook ben ik nog steeds geïnteresseerd naar Server Mark 2006 van Tweakers. Wellicht kan iemand me verwijzen naar degene die hier over gaat?

Ik blijf er iig vrij nuchter onder....

Pagina: 1